Omnidirectional Dual-Band Dual Circularly Polarized Microstrip Antenna with Wide Axial-Ratio Beamwidth

Abstract

A dual-band dual circularly polarized (CP) omnidirectional antenna is proposed in this paper. Antennas are based on square patches and curved branches. CP antenna is a simple single-layer structure, which generates horizontal and vertical polarization components through patch and shorted probes. Antennas produce left-hand circularly polarized (LHCP) and right-hand circularly polarized (RHCP) in low and high frequency bands, respectively. On the H-plane, the simulated gain of low frequency and high frequency is 1.63 dBi and 0.95 dBi, respectively. The antenna operates at 1.83 GHz and 3.5 GHz and exhibits the 3 dB axial ratio beamwidth of more than 120 degrees in the E-plane at both resonant bands.
